Your Tasks
At QIAGEN, our sales teams are at the heart of our mission—empowering customers to unlock valuable insights from biological samples. We are seeking a driven and consultative Account Manager to join our team and manage key accounts in the Emilia-Romagna region. This role offers the opportunity to drive growth and support customers by delivering innovative "Sample to Insight" solutions across the Life Sciences and Molecular Diagnostics markets.
As an Account Manager, you will play a pivotal role in identifying customer needs and aligning them with QIAGEN’s cutting-edge solutions. You will lead strategic sales initiatives and maintain strong, long-term relationships with customers and stakeholders.
Key responsibilities:
- Achieving sales targets and driving revenue growth across assigned accounts in the Emilia-Romagna territory.
- Understanding customer workflows and requirements to position QIAGEN solutions through a consultative selling approach.
- Managing the entire sales process from initial engagement to contract negotiation and closing, including support during the procurement lifecycle.
- Planning and executing weekly and monthly field activities with accurate sales forecasting and CRM updates.
- Representing QIAGEN at national scientific congresses, building new contacts and strengthening existing relationships.
- Staying up to date with market trends, competitive landscape, and emerging technologies in Life Sciences and Molecular Diagnostics.
Your Profile
- You have a Bachelor’s degree in Life Sciences or a related field is required; a PhD or significant laboratory experience is a plus.
- Solid scientific knowledge, including familiarity with molecular biology techniques such as DNA/RNA purification, PCR, NGS, and digital PCR. Knowledge of QIAGEN products is advantageous.
- Proven sales experience in the Life Sciences and/or Molecular Diagnostics industry, ideally including capital equipment sales and complex solution selling.
- A strong business acumen with the ability to develop and implement strategic plans independently.
- Excellent organizational skills with the ability to manage competing priorities, adapt to fast-paced environments, and provide solutions in complex scenarios.
- Willingness to travel frequently (up to 70%) across Emilia-Romagna and to national events.
- Fluency in both Italian and English is mandatory, with strong communication skills in both languages (written and verbal).
